A Season of Recognition

Coach Jake Boss Jr. took the opportunity to honor the standout performers of the 2025 campaign, handing out a suite of conference‑wide accolades that underscored the squad’s depth.

Aidan Donovan emerged as the centerpiece of the awards, capturing both the John Kobs Most Valuable Player and the Robin Roberts Most Valuable Pitcher honors after a season in which he started fifteen Friday night games and anchored the rotation.

Khamaree Thomas was celebrated for her defensive brilliance, earning the Danny Litwhiler Defensive Player of the Year and the Steve Garvey Most Improved Player awards, a testament to her rapid ascent on the field.

The offensive duo of Parker Picot and Nick Williams shared the Kirk Gibson Co‑Offensive Player of the Year Award, with Picot leading the team and ranking fourth in the Big Ten with a .669 slugging percentage, while Williams thrilled fans with a 16‑game hitting streak, the longest of the season.

Randy Seymour received the Jerry Sutton Student‑Athlete Award, adding to his impressive tally of sixteen home runs that placed him in a four‑way tie for second on the school’s single‑season list.

Noah Bright and Josh Klug were named Craig Hendricks Co‑Spartan Spirit Award recipients, each finishing the year strong with hits in ten of the final twelve games and embodying the team’s resilient spirit.

Beyond individual honors, the program marked a historic turnaround in the 2026 Big Ten Tournament, becoming the first No. 12 seed to win two games, highlighted by an 8‑4 upset over fifth‑seeded Purdue and a 4‑3 victory against eighth‑seeded Iowa before falling 7‑0 to fourth‑seeded USC in the quarterfinals.

The Spartans concluded the season with a 24‑32 overall record, a milestone that reflects both the challenges faced and the progress made under Coach Boss’s leadership.
